I want to add something to the first page:

ayu's total sales for 2009 by far!

A COMPLETE ~ALL SINGLES~ (2009 oricon year): 32,516 [total 851,134]
Days/GREEN Single: 190,891
NEXT LEVEL album: 372,665
Rule/Sparkle Single: 130,816

Total Sales by far of 2009: 726,888

With DVDs

ayumi hamasaki ASIA TOUR 2008~10th anniversary~ Live in TAIPEI DVD: 73,625
ayumi hamasaki PREMIUM COUNTDOWN LIVE 2008-2009 A DVD: 67,696

Total Sales by far of 2009 with DVD sales: 868,209


With the new single it might reach 970,000-980,000 and if she will release another single by the end of the oricon year she will, again, sell more than million copies overall for 2009 which is great.
